Maintenance & Cleaning:
The SciTemp® Temperature Monitor is maintenance free. The disposable sensors come pre-
calibrated from the factory and require no maintenance.
To remove dust, dirt and stains, the outer surfaces of the SciTemp® Temperature Monitor may
be wiped using a soft, non-fluffing cloth moistened with water. If required, you may also use a
mild detergent or 2-propanol.
The disposable sensors may be sanitized with 0.1 Molar NaOH, or 2-propanol. They may be
autoclaved, and newer units with the grey rings around the cable connector may be gamma
irradiated.
